Description

Build student mastery of genetic concepts with this engaging and comprehensive Grade 9 Science worksheet focused on genetic data analysis ๐Ÿ”. Designed for educators seeking a rigorous yet accessible resource, this worksheet aligns with TEKS standards and provides a variety of question formats to deepen understanding of inheritance patterns, mutation detection, and statistical interpretation in genetics.


What's Included

โœ… 1 cause and effect analysis question
โœ… 10 multiple-choice questions covering techniques and concepts
โœ… 5 short answer prompts encouraging explanations on inheritance and data interpretation
โœ… 2 ordering activities to sequence genetic analysis steps
โœ… 2 essay prompts for in-depth understanding of genetic data interpretation and visualization


Key Concepts Covered

โžก๏ธ Genetic variation detection โ€“ Techniques like sequencing and single nucleotide variant analysis
โžก๏ธ Mendelian inheritance โ€“ Comparing observed vs. expected genotype ratios
โžก๏ธ Statistical analysis in genetics โ€“ Using phenotype frequencies and data visualization to infer inheritance patterns
โžก๏ธ Genetic data sequencing processes โ€“ Analyzing steps from DNA sequencing to data interpretation
